
As the release date of all release dates quickly approaches (that of course being January 12th, aka as the day Vampire Weekend will offers its incredibly anticipated sophomore effort, Contra), the New York quartet has begun to ramp up the publicity. Yesterday, they further expanded their upcoming global tour. Today, they unveiled a brand new music video for the album’s first single, “Cousins”.
Speaking with Rolling Stone just yesterday, Vampire Weekend described the song as far different than the previously revealed, rather laid back “Horchata”:
”‘Cousins’ is a song that we recorded in Mexico City. It’s got probably the most demanding bass part Chris [Baio] has wrote for himself, and probably the most demanding drum part Chris Tomson ever did for himself,” said multi-instrumentalist Rostam Batmanglij. “So it’s a demanding song.”
Equally demanding must have been the creation of “Cousins” aforementioned new video. Though just two-and-a-half minutes in length, the clips features quite a bit of looping, driving, and outfit and face changing. You’ll see what I mean in a moment.
In the end, the video certainly lives up to the song’s “demanding nature,” both for the band and the listener. I doubt I’ll be the only one who takes in everything with just one viewing.
